Several families expelled from Yamit in Sinai, and then expelled a second time from Gush Katif in 2005, have rebuilt their lives again in a community they have named El Hayam. “We did it ourselves, with the little money we had, without the government’s help,” community member Avi Farhan told Arutz Sheva. “We, fourteen families, bought mobile homes, infrastructure for water and sewage, and we moved in.”

When Israelis were expelled from Yamit the Begin government helped them rebuild, but the Sharon administration – and the Olmert and Netanyahu governments that followed - failed to do the same, Farhan said.
